yangjianfeng
c377bde924 Support config image repository for kubeadm
In some places of which network environment was limited, kubeadm
can't pull images from k8s.gcr.io. This patch add a variable
`KUBEADMIN_IMAGE_REPOSITORY` in order to the developer who located in
these places can set the kubeadm to pull container images from
repository that they can access.

Roman Dobosz
4759935527 Allow ICMP between pods for CRI-O.
By default, CRI-O doesn't allow to have ICMP traffic between the pods
and pods to/from host. It's convenient to have such ability for testing
and debugging purpose.

In this patch there is added appropriate configuration to crio.conf, and
also a setting to disable it if needed.

Roman Dobosz
d4de1bb990 Change repos from projectatomic to kubic OBS project.
Since projectatomic Ubuntu builds are deprecated, and advice was to
consult upstream documentation[1], Kubernetes with cri-o now rely on
Kubic project, which (among the others) provides packages for Ubuntu
20.04. Let us switch for those.

function _update_config {
sudo -E python3 - <<EOF
"""
Update provided by CRIO_KEY key list in crio configuration in a form of:
some_key = [ some,
value
]
or just an empty list:
some_key = [
]
with the CRIO_VAL value.
Note, CRIO_VAL must include square brackets.
"""
import os
import re
crio_key = os.environ.get('CRIO_KEY')
crio_val = os.environ.get('CRIO_VAL')
crio_conf = os.environ.get('CRIO_CONF')
pat = re.compile(rf'{crio_key}\s*=\s*\[[^\]]*\]', flags=re.S | re.M)
with open(crio_conf) as fobj:
conf = fobj.read()
with open(crio_conf, 'w') as fobj:
search = pat.search(conf)
if search:
start, end = search.span()
conf = conf[:start] + f'{crio_key} = {crio_val}' + conf[end:]
fobj.write(conf)
EOF
}
